Broker Overview and Trading Conditions

Established Regulatory Body Headquarters Minimum Deposit Leverage Ratio Average Spread
2023 ASIC (Suspicious Clone) China $100 1:500 1.5 pips

  HMCL Trade, established in 2023, operates under the name Harvey Madison Capital Pty Ltd and claims to be regulated by ASIC. However, it has been flagged as a "suspicious clone" by various financial watchdogs, raising concerns about its legitimacy. The broker is headquartered in China and offers a minimum deposit requirement of $100, which is competitive compared to industry standards. The leverage ratio of 1:500 is also attractive, allowing traders to amplify their exposure. However, traders should be cautious, as high leverage can lead to significant losses.

  In terms of average spreads, HMCL Trade offers a competitive rate of 1.5 pips for major currency pairs, which is in line with industry averages. Overall, while the trading conditions may seem appealing, potential clients should thoroughly investigate the broker's regulatory status before committing funds.

  

Trading Platforms and Product Analysis

  HMCL Trade primarily supports the MetaTrader 4 (MT4) platform, a widely recognized trading platform known for its user-friendly interface and robust trading features. The platform offers advanced charting tools, technical indicators, and automated trading capabilities through Expert Advisors (EAs).

  

Currency Pairs Offered

Currency Pair Category Number Offered Minimum Spread Trading Hours Commission Structure
Major Pairs 20 1.5 pips 24/5 None
Minor Pairs 15 2.0 pips 24/5 None
Exotic Pairs 10 3.0 pips 24/5 None

  HMCL Trade offers a diverse range of currency pairs, including 20 major pairs, 15 minor pairs, and 10 exotic pairs. The minimum spread for major pairs is 1.5 pips, while minor and exotic pairs have spreads of 2.0 and 3.0 pips, respectively. The broker operates 24 hours a day, five days a week, allowing traders to engage in global markets without time constraints.

  Execution speed is a critical factor for forex traders, and HMCL Trade claims to provide fast order execution. However, as with many brokers, slippage may occur during high volatility periods. Traders should be aware of this risk when placing orders.

  

Advantages, Disadvantages, and Security Assessment

  

Advantages

  • Competitive Trading Conditions: HMCL Trade offers attractive leverage and a low minimum deposit, making it accessible for new traders.
  • User-Friendly Platform: The MT4 platform is well-regarded for its comprehensive trading tools and features, catering to both novice and experienced traders.
  • Diverse Range of Currency Pairs: With a variety of pairs available, traders can diversify their portfolios effectively.
  •   

    Disadvantages

    • Regulatory Concerns: HMCL Trade has been flagged as a suspicious clone, raising significant concerns about its regulatory status and operational integrity.
    • Limited Customer Support: Some users have reported difficulties in reaching customer support, which can be frustrating for traders needing assistance.
    •   HMCL Trade claims to implement security measures to protect client funds, including segregated accounts and encryption technology. However, given the broker's dubious regulatory status, potential clients should exercise caution. Customer satisfaction ratings are not readily available, which further complicates the assessment of the broker's reliability.
